Training overview
The CompTIA CySA+ Training Boot Camp prepares you to pass the CySA+ certification exam by covering the following domains:
- Threat and vulnerability management: Perform vulnerability management activities and analyze output from vulnerability assessment tools.
- Software and systems security: Apply security solutions for infrastructure management and implement software and hardware assurance best practices.
- Security operations and monitoring: Analyze data as part of security monitoring activities, implement configuration changes to improve security and grasp the concept of proactive threat hunting.
- Incident response: Learn the incident response process, apply appropriate incident response procedures and utilize basic digital forensics techniques.
- Compliance and assessment: Understand data privacy and protection and apply security concepts to support organizational risk mitigation.
By the end of the boot camp, you are prepared for the CySA+ certification exam and equipped with the behavioral analytics skills needed to increase cyber threat visibility.

After you finish the CompTIA CySA+ Certification Boot Camp

Congratulations on completing the CompTIA CySA+ Training Boot Camp! You're now well-equipped with the knowledge and skills to excel in cybersecurity analysis.
The CySA+ certification meets the 8570.1 mandate and is approved for five job categories, including:
- Information Assurance Technician Level II
- Cybersecurity Service Provider (CSSP) – Analyst
- CSSP – Incident Responder
- CSSP – Infrastructure Support
- CSSP – Auditor

How long is the CySA+ certification exam?
The CompTIA CySA+ exam includes up to 85 multiple-choice and performance-based questions, which you have 165 minutes to complete. It is scored on a scale of 100–900, and a passing score is 750.
How long is the CySA+ certification valid?
Your CompTIA CySA+ certification lasts three years from the date you pass the exam. You can renew your CySA+ by earning continuing education units (CEUs), earning a higher level CompTIA certification like the CASP+ or a few other methods (see them all on the CompTIA website). Renewing your CySA+ extends the certification for an additional three years
